英文摘要
Little studies of relationships between water turbine runners and fishes can be found in Japan because such researches are not carried out. The river is cut in middle when large dam is constructed in it. The life cycle of many kinds of fishes, ayu, sarmon, many basses and another river fishes is destroyed by the dam. It is not useful to our human-life. Many dams have water power plants. If fishes can safely pass through a rotating runner of water turbine, a barrier which blocks that fishes travel upstream and downstream can be eliminated. As the results, more micro, mini and large water turbines will be able to be set in many rivers.From our research, the possibility that fishes can pass through a rotating runner of water turbine was recognized. But the conditions are limited to special rotation speed of runner and special water velocity in a runner. These special conditions are affected by many factors. several problems are solved in this research. These results are described in the paper in details.
